Maximize Space: Open Floor Plan Small Living Room Design Ideas

Logan Jun 01, 2026

Maximizing a small living room requires a strategy that blends aesthetic vision with practical execution. The open floor plan concept, typically associated with expansive luxury homes, is surprisingly adaptable to compact spaces. By removing visual barriers and focusing on vertical space, you can create a feeling of airiness that belies the room's true dimensions. This approach turns limitations into opportunities for clever design, ensuring the area feels uncluttered yet functional.

The Philosophy of an Open Floor Plan for Compact Spaces

An open floor plan for a small living room is about more than just removing a wall; it is a commitment to a fluid and interconnected way of living. The goal is to dissolve the rigid boundaries that can make a tiny room feel like a closet. Instead of seeing walls as separators, view them as potential guides for zoning within the space. This philosophy embraces multi-functionality, where the room serves as a lounge, a dining area, and a workspace without feeling fragmented. The key is to maintain a consistent flow of light and sightlines throughout this unified area.

Strategic Furniture Selection and Placement

Furniture choice is the most critical element in defining an open floor plan small living room. Opt for pieces that are scaled to the room, avoiding bulky, overstuffed furniture that consumes valuable square footage. Slim-profile sofas and modular units are ideal as they provide comfort without overwhelming the space. Place furniture away from walls to create a subtle conversation pit in the center of the room. This arrangement encourages interaction and makes the walls feel farther away, enhancing the sense of depth.

  • Choose multi-functional pieces, such as a sofa bed or an ottoman with storage.
  • Use light-colored fabrics to reflect light and create an airy atmosphere.
  • Ensure there is a clear path for movement around the perimeter of the room.

Leveraging Color, Light, and Mirrors

Color palettes play a transformative role in opening up a confined space. A monochromatic or analogous color scheme, using varying shades of white, beige, or soft pastels, creates a seamless visual experience that minimizes distractions. Glossy or matte finishes on walls can amplify natural light, making the room feel larger and brighter. Mirrors are perhaps the most effective trick for an open floor plan small living room, as they visually double the space. Position a large mirror opposite a window to capture and reflect natural light, adding depth and dimension to the room.

Creating Zones with Rugs and Lighting

Without physical walls, you need to imply boundaries to organize the space. A large area rug is a powerful tool for defining the seating area, anchoring the furniture visually. Ensure the rug is large enough for all furniture legs to sit on it, creating a cohesive unit. Similarly, layered lighting helps zone the space for different activities. A statement吊灯 over the seating area provides ambient light, while a floor lamp in a corner can create a focused reading nook. This lighting strategy tells the eye where to go and what each area is for.

Maintaining Order and Embracing Minimalism

An open plan thrives on order and minimalism. Clutter is the enemy of spatial perception, making even a modest room feel cramped. Utilize smart storage solutions that hide away essentials, such as media consoles with closed cabinets or wall-mounted floating shelves. The goal is to keep surfaces clear and reduce visual noise. By curating only the items you love and need, you allow the architecture of the room and the flow of movement to become the primary features.

Do Don't
Use multi-purpose furniture Fill the room with single-purpose items
Stick to a light, cohesive color palette Use heavy, dark patterns on all walls
Embrace built-in or vertical storage Let clutter accumulate on floors and surfaces

Optimizing Natural Flow and Ventilation

An open floor plan should feel dynamic, not stagnant. Ensure that the layout does not impede the natural path of traffic through your home. The living room should flow seamlessly into adjacent spaces like the kitchen or dining room. This connectivity is what makes the open concept feel expansive rather than chaotic. Furthermore, maximizing cross-ventilation by keeping pathways clear and perhaps using open furniture styles helps maintain a fresh atmosphere, reducing the feeling of confinement that can sometimes accompany small spaces.
